Artesia Bulldogs' soccer forward, Anton Wodarz, scored the Bulldogs' only goal with 2:58 to play against a physical Lovington Wildcats to win 1-0 at Robert Chase Field.
The Artesia boys soccer team scored with 2 minutes and 58 second left to play in the game before defeating Lovington 1-0, to improve to 15-2 on the season.
